Host Events in Different Formats
Hosting events is an excellent way to connect with your audience. You get to present real people and interact with your audience face-to-face, showing that your brand is more than just a business. If you want to reach more people with your events, hybrid event production allows you to host events that are both in-person and online. You can have speakers attend via video link and audience members watching from their computers at home. It enables you to get the best of both worlds and engage more people, especially when you aren’t able to host events with large in-person audiences.
Be There to Offer Advice
Being there for your customers when you need them encourages them to engage and helps you to form great customer relationships. One of the great ways you can be available for your customers is to be there to offer advice when they need it. They don’t have to have a problem or complaint to get in touch with you. Let them know that they can reach out to ask questions or get advice on any decisions that they’re trying to make. Have well-trained customer service representatives who can provide valuable advice when your customers need it.

Use Emotions to Form a Human Connection
It’s important to try to connect with your audience on a human level. They don’t want to see just a faceless brand that doesn’t provide any opportunity to connect. Using emotions to get closer to your audience can help to humanize your brand. When you make use of things such as humor and compassion, it shows your audience that you understand them and allows them to relate to you. You can do things such as highlighting what your organization does for the community or profiling your employees.
